Precision Hydraulic Pump

What is a Precision Hydraulic Pump?

A precision hydraulic pump is a specialized device that uses hydraulic power to generate fluid flow and pressure in a controlled manner. These pumps are designed with utmost precision to ensure efficient operation and consistent performance in demanding applications.
